[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Re: MS ACCESS no LINUX



Prezado Nelson,

para instalar o ACCESS RUN TIME no Kurumim fiz o seguinte:

Informo-vos que eu consegui rodar o access (Módulo E1 e SisPeg) no wine utilizando o Kurumin Linux, o que eu fiz foi o seguinte:

Como usuario Kurumin:

1 - Criei uma copia do arquivo /etc/apt/sources.list:
sudo mv /etc/apt/sources.list /etc/apt/sources.list.bkp

2 - criei um novo arquivo /etc/apt/sources.list:
sudo touch /etc/apt/sources.list

3 - Editei o arquivo /etc/apt/sources.list:
sudo vi /etc/apt/sources.list

4 - Fiz com que o programa apt-get procurasse o wine no repositório do criador do wine (o padrão é procurar no repositório do debian).Para isso inseri a seguinte linha no arquivo /etc/apt/sources.list (prestar antenção aos espaços, principalmente entre apt e binary):
deb http://wine.sourceforge.net/apt binary/

5 - Fiz a instalação do wine:
sudo apt-get install wine

6 - Fiz a instalacao do programa gráfico de configuração do wine, o winetools:
sudo apt-get install winetools

7 - Rodei o programa winetools (leia as telas de aviso, principalmente a terceira, que fala da necessidade de licença do Windows para instalar componentes como DCOM98 e Internet Explorer, fundamentais para rodar qualquer aplicacao windows):
wt2

8 - Na janela WineTools, selecionei o item "Base Setup" e cliquei no botao "OK"

9 - Na janela Base Setup, selecionei o item "Create a fake Windows drive" e cliquei no botao "OK". Nas telas subsequentes, cliquei no botao "OK", até voltar a janela Base Setup

10 - Na janela Base Setup, selecionei o item "DCOM98" e cliquei no botao "OK". Na janela seguinte, aceitei instalar o DCOM98 para Windows98. Na janela de termos de licença, aceitei os termos. Feito isso, voltou a janela "Base Setup"

11 - Na janela Base Setup, selecionei o item "Internet Explorer 6.0 SP1 English" e cliquei no botao "OK". Na janela seguinte cliquei no botao "OK". Apareceu uma janela do Windows Update, fazendo o download dos componentes do Internet Explorer, apés varios minutos(demora mesmo) o download falhou porque não conseguiu passar pelo servidor proxy, apareceu uma janela com quatro botões(Retry,Cancel,Advanced,Help) cliquei no botao Advanced, apareceu uma janela para informar o endereco e porta do proxy, informei os dados e cliquei "OK", apareceu uma janela para informar usuario e senha do proxy, informei os dados e cliquei "OK". Agora sim, foi feito o download e instalação dos componentes do Internet Explorer. Apareceu uma janela me informando que para iniciar os programas instalados, foram criados na pasta /home/kurumin/bin os scripts ie6, outlookexpress e wmplayer, cliquei em "OK". Apareceu uma janela me perguntando se eu queria salvar os arquivos baixados, cliquei em "Não". Por fim, voltei a janela "Base Setup", cliquei no botão "Main Menu"

12 - Na janela WineTools, selecionei o item "Install Windows system software" e cliquei no botao "OK"

13 - Na janela System Software, selecionei o item "Windows Installer" (o run time do Access precisa dele) e cliquei no botao "OK". Nas janelas seguintes, aceitei a instalação até voltar a janela System Software. Feito isso, voltei para a janela WineTools clicando no botao "Main Menu" e sai do WineTools clicando no botao "exit"

14 - Copiei o instalador do Access Runtime no meu HD na pasta /home/kurumin/access (para baixar o access runtime va no site http://www.microsoft.com/downloads/details.aspx?FamilyID=0c8f40ca-9ecc-426a-ac5f-e1f98a6acd73&DisplayLang=en)

15 - Executei o instalador do Access Runtime(como o instalador é um programa windows, é necessario rodá-lo pro meio do wine):
wine art2kmin.exe

16 - No passo 9, foi criada uma falsa instalacao windows dentro do Kurumin(diretorio /home/kururmin/.wine/fake_windows/). Para abrir qualquer arquivo de Access, basta copiar o arquivo para o Kurumin, ir na particao falsa do windows e executar o programa MSACCESS.EXE. Por exemplo, vamos dizer que copiamos uma aplicacao Access teste.mdb para o diretorio /home/kurumin/, para abrir essa aplicacao fariamos: cd /home/kurumin/.wine/fake_windows/Program Files/Microsoft Office/ART/Office/
wine MSACCESS.EXE /home/kurumin/teste.mdb

É importante salientar que para instalar a DCOM98 e o Internet Explorer é necessário possuir uma licença do windows!

Atenciosamente,
Gustavo

Nelson Oliveira escreveu:

Preciso rodar o MS-ACCESS no LINUX! (tenho uma aplicacao feita no access e preciso ser capaz de roda-la na minha maquina. Nao posso converte-la pra LINUX ainda, pois meus clientes que rodam a aplicacao utilizam Windows)

Sei que devo usar WINE e talvez CODEWEAVERS.

1 - ) O Wine resolve meu problema, ou vou precisar do CODEWEAVERS mesmo (preciso rodar o ACCESS2000)?

2 - ) Nao tenho Windows na minha maquina. Com isso, como faco a instalacao do OFFICE? (uma vez brinquei com Wine e rodei o WORD, porem rodei uma versao do Word instalado na particao Windows montando o sistema de arquivos do Windows)

3 - ) precisando de WINE e CODEWEAVER, onde posso encontrar esses pacotes para DEBIAN? Nao queria instalar nada na mao no meu sistema que esta redondinho... Ha algum repositorio que tenha isso?

Valeu Lista.

Abracos.

Nelson

____________________________________________________ Yahoo! Mail, cada vez melhor: agora com 1GB de espaço grátis! http://mail.yahoo.com.br




	
	
		
____________________________________________________
Yahoo! Mail, cada vez melhor: agora com 1GB de espaço grátis! http://mail.yahoo.com.br



Reply to: